Growth & Demand Generation Manager (B2B) 
Job no: 530329
Brand: Marketing
Work type: Full time
Location: Johannesburg, Johannesburg West
Categories: Marketing and Communication
Applications close: 05 Jun 2026 South Africa Standard Time
Responsibilities- Lead scalable, full funnel demand generation strategies aligned to global business objectives
- Provide strategic direction to regional brand teams on campaign execution and channel activation
- Design and manage multi brand, multi market digital campaigns across paid search, social, programmatic, email, and web
- Oversee paid media performance with a focus on MQL/SQL generation, pipeline acceleration, and ROI
- Drive continuous optimisation through testing, learning, and best practice sharing
- Partner with digital experience teams to improve website conversion journeys across brands
- Lead CRO initiatives using A/B testing, behavioural analytics, and personalisation
- Architect marketing automation and lead nurture programs aligned to buyer journeys and sales priorities
- Align with sales and brand stakeholders on lead stages, scoring models, and campaign handovers
- Own digital pipeline reporting, dashboards, attribution, and data governance
- Develop and oversee local SEO strategies in collaboration with global SEO leadership
- Align organic social and content strategies with paid and owned channel objectives
- Act as a centre of excellence for growth and demand generation across markets and brands
- Lead, coach, and develop direct and indirect teams across automation, paid media, SEO, CRO, and digital execution
- Establish clear goals, KPIs, and performance standards to foster a high performing culture
- Contribute to a safe, inclusive, and accessible work environment where all Flighties feel welcomed, respected, and supported to thrive.
- 10+ years' experience in B2B demand generation or digital marketing within service or hybrid tech service organisations
- 5+ years in a marketing leadership role, ideally in a shared services or multi brand environment
- Proven expertise across paid digital channels, automation platforms, and performance analytics tools
- Strong understanding of B2B buyer journeys, lead scoring, and lifecycle optimisation
- Demonstrated experience owning and reporting on marketing attributed pipeline and ROI
- Ability to work effectively across time zones, cultures, and senior stakeholders
- Excellent communication, collaboration, and leadership skills
- Bachelor's degree in Business, Marketing, or Digital Marketing
- Relevant platform certifications (e.g., Google, Meta, LinkedIn)
